RIL Q3 net up 28.14 pc to Rs 5,136 cr
Mumbai, Jan 21 (PTI) Market leader Reliance IndustriesLtd (RIL) today announced a 28.14 per cent growth in its netprofit at Rs 5,136 crore for the third quarter of the currentfinancial year.
The Mukesh Ambani-led company had a net profit of Rs4,008 crore in the same period last year.
The net turnover of the company increased to Rs 59,789crore from Rs 56,856 crore in the corresponding quarter of theyear-ago period, RIL said in a filing to the Bombay StockExchange.
RIL Shares today ended the day with a gain of 1.73 percent at Rs 986.50 apiece on the Bombay Stock Exchange.
